Jak wyświetlić pokolorowany kod skryptu PHP?
piechnat
PHP oferuje funkcję specjalnie do tego zaprojektowaną, highlight_file()
. Poniższe polecenie spowoduje wyświetlenie pokolorowanej zawartości pliku jakis_plik.php
.
highlight_file("./jakis_plik.php");
Żeby pokolorować tekst, użyj:
<?php
highlight_string('<?php echo "text"; ?>');
zamiast show_source lepiej użyć highlight_file - ta pierwsza jest aliasem. Dlaczego? Żeby nie było płaczu, że w następnej wersji alias jest oznaczony jako przestarzały, a w kolejnej zniknie :)
Jeszcze można show_source podminenić na highlight_file('plik.php') i robić mixy, np
Ten skrypt wyświetla kod ponumerowany w linijkach, i na szarym tle. Itp.
Warto też wspomnieć np o GeSHi.
Dodałem, aby można było kolorować zmienną.
Noooooo...
Wypas